I found this at the bottom of the page...(i'm terrible for not reading things thoroughly..lol)

Note on "Last Updated" date:

Your case may have a new "Last Updated" date and you may receive an Email and/or text message notification of your case being updated, without the status of the case changing. This is due to internal USCIS processing being performed on your Case. This will be reflected in the "Last Updated" date, but may not result in a different status message.

So i'm guessing all will be well, and status won't be changed until next stage is ready.

After some extensive research on VJ from applicants with RFE's and touches. I think I have figured how this works. They touch your file once they resume processing, and they touch it another times once its approved, 2nd touch sometimes to mail out hardcopy, and than a last touch once they mail it out to NVC. So, yours could be very well at the NVC as we speak they just are behind the system update. I could be wrong, but this has been the pattern so far.
